- 博客(1246)
- 资源 (5)
- 收藏
- 关注
原创 mongostat 观察性能
repl:状态是否异常,如PRI、SEC、RTR为正常,若出现REC等异常值则需要修复。dirty:百分比是否较高,若持续高于10%则说明磁盘I/O存在瓶颈。qrw、arw:队列是否较高,若长时间大于0则说明此时读写速度较慢。插入、删除、修改、查询的速率是否产生较大波动,是否超出预期。使用 --discover 可以自动带出副本集所有节点。netIn、netOut:是否超过网络带宽阈值。也可以使用指定多节点连接的方式。conn:连接数是否太多。
2025-02-06 16:42:24
142
原创 linux 使用 hdparm、sdparm 设置 Write cache
hdparm 用来查询IDE和SATA驱动器sdparm 用来查询SCSI驱动器。
2024-05-14 08:41:13
578
转载 UTF-8与UTF-8(BOM)区别和一些说明
参考 https://blog.youkuaiyun.com/weixin_50464560/article/details/119277677。
2023-12-04 15:58:23
386
原创 zero_damaged_pages 隐含参数,处理磁盘页损坏(先占位)
os: centos 7.6db: postgresql 12版本# cat /etc/centos-releaseCentOS Linux release 7.6.1810 (Core) # # yum list installed |grep -i postgrepostgresql12.x86_64 12.7-1PGDG.rhel7 @pgdg12 postgresql12-contrib.x86_64
2023-11-17 12:16:08
471
转载 ETCD使用中需要注意的问题--自动压缩--最大字节数--存储数据大小
我们在实际生产中使用ETCD存储元数据, 起初集群规模不大的时候元数据信息不多没有发现什么问题。随着集群规模越来越大问题逐渐暴露了有些实际的配置还是需要在初始化的时候就研究确定。
2023-08-19 15:43:01
1304
原创 linux预读对磁盘IO的影响 blockdev --setra 16384 /dev/sda
参考 https://blog.51cto.com/u_15078930/5681129。
2023-08-14 12:01:30
327
原创 刨根问底儿式处理 Too many open files 错误!
如果不小心把 hard nofile 设置的比 fs.nr_open 大了,后果比较严重。第一种,进程级别的,限制的是单个进程上可打开的文件数。因为如果 hard nofile 设置的低, 你的 soft nofile 设置的再高都没用,实际生效的值会按二者里最低的来。假如你想让你的进程可以打开 100 万个文件描述符,我觉得比较稳妥点的修改方法是干脆都直接用 conf 文件的方式来改。这样比较统一,也比较安全。第二种,系统级别的,整个系统上可打开的最大文件数,具体参数是fs.file-max。
2023-08-13 09:52:31
230
原创 centos 7.x 单用户模式
最近碰到 centos 7.9 一些参数设置错误无法启动系统的情况,研究后可以使用单用户模式进入系统进行恢复操作。
2023-08-13 09:26:14
781
原创 postgresql 15 的 postgresql-15.service 文件
【代码】postgresql 15 的 postgresql-15.service 文件。
2023-07-26 09:54:39
341
原创 postgresql 14 的 postgresql-14.service 文件
【代码】postgresql 14 的 postgresql-14.service 文件。
2023-07-26 09:32:15
258
原创 systemctl 学习之一 Type
Type=forking:以 fork 方式从父进程创建子进程,创建后父进程会立即退出。Type=oneshot:一次性进程,Systemd 会等当前服务退出,再继续往下执行。Type=notify:当前服务启动完毕,会通知Systemd,再继续往下执行。Type=simple:默认值,执行ExecStart指定的命令,启动主进程。Type=idle:若有其他任务执行完毕,当前服务才会运行。Type:定义启动时的进程行为。Type=dbus:当前服务通过D-Bus启动。
2023-07-26 09:29:48
1842
原创 etcdserver: mvcc: database space exceeded
错误信息默认存储大小为2GB,如果不启用压缩,达到后就会出现这个错误提示。
2023-05-05 10:25:07
1628
原创 powerdns 系列之二 PowerDNS Authoritative Server
PowerDNS Authoritative Server 权威服务器,直接查询数据库去尝试解析,数据库中若不存在此记录,则直接返回空结果。
2023-01-19 10:39:36
2312
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人